Overview of Cylindrical Bearings

Cylindrical bearings are essential components in high-speed motors, providing support and reducing friction between moving parts. These bearings are designed to accommodate radial loads and are characterized by their cylindrical rolling elements, which allow for smooth rotation. The efficiency of high-speed motors is significantly enhanced by the use of high-quality bearings that minimize wear and heat generation.

The design of cylindrical bearings allows for a larger surface area contact, which helps distribute loads evenly across the bearing. This feature is particularly crucial in high-speed applications where the forces acting on the bearings can be substantial. Maintenance and Care for Cylindrical Bearings

Proper maintenance is vital for ensuring the longevity and effectiveness of cylindrical bearings in high-speed motors. Regular inspection and lubrication are necessary to prevent premature wear and potential failure. Keeping bearings clean and free from contaminants will also enhance their performance and reliability.

Moreover, using high-quality lubricants compatible with the bearing material can significantly reduce friction and heat generation.
